This Program is a 12-months graduate program, where talents are invited to discover whether they have what it takes to develop a life-long career in finance and the life science sector, with the market leader in serving science. Successful applicants are carefully selected, consciously mapped, and assigned to various Financial Planning & Analysis, Accounting, or other suitable roles over the 12-month fixed term hire period, doing real and impactful business and finance work, contributing significantly to the success of Thermo Fisher Scientific.

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. (NYSE: TMO) is the world leader in serving science, with revenues of $25 billion and more than 75,000 employees in over 50 countries. Our mission is to enable our customers to make the world healthier, cleaner and safer. We help our customers accelerate life sciences research, solve complex analytical challenges, improve patient diagnostics, and increase laboratory productivity. Through our premier brands – Thermo Scientific, Applied Biosystems, Invitrogen, Fisher Scientific, and Unity Lab Services – we offer an unmatched combination of innovative technologies, purchasing convenience, and comprehensive support.

Job Title: Financial Analyst (Associate)

  • Support the APAC and Emerging Market finance reporting and forecasting process.

  • Improve analytical tools, systems, and processes to support all businesses across the region.

  • Support regional projects in finance related work-streams.

Key Responsibilities

  • Drive standard finance management process and keep on looking for opportunities of improvement.

  • Support FP&A manager in developing and improving the planning and forecasting tools.

  • Collaborate with division team, build regional business intelligence capability, provide visibility to commercial team, and improve forecast accuracy.

  • Clean up finance related information in HR management system and ensure data integrity.

  • Support annual planning process at regional level, consolidate forecast submitted by countries, and prepare preliminary analysis for executive review.

  • Participate in ad hoc projects aimed at supporting organic growth, EBITA expansion and liquidation.
